titleOfInvention |
Dip-formed synthetic polyisoprene latex articles with improved intraparticle and interparticle crosslinks |
abstract |
A synthetic polyisoprene latex emulsion has pre-vulcanization composition and post vulcanization composition The pre-vulcanization composition comprises soluble sulfur with high S8 ring structure that is catalytically broken by a zinc dithiocarbamate The latex emulsion has post-vulcanization composition with accelerators that crosslink inter-particle region during post vulcanization cure cycle The films exhibit high tensile strength, tensile modulus, tear strength, burst pressure and burst volume. |
